Names and origin

Protein namesRecommended name:
    L-lactate dehydrogenase 1
      Short name=L-LDH 1
    EC=1.1.1.27
Gene names
Name: ldh1
Ordered Locus Names: LBA0271
OrganismLactobacillus acidophilus [Complete proteome] [HAMAP]
Taxonomic identifier1579 [NCBI]
Taxonomic lineageBacteriaFirmicutesLactobacillalesLactobacillaceaeLactobacillus

Protein attributes

Sequence length323 AA.
Sequence statusComplete.
Protein existenceInferred from homology.

General annotation (Comments)

Catalytic activity

(S)-lactate + NAD+ = pyruvate + NADH. HAMAP MF_00488

Pathway

Fermentation; pyruvate fermentation to lactate; (S)-lactate from pyruvate: step 1/1. HAMAP MF_00488

Subunit structure

Homotetramer By similarity. HAMAP MF_00488

Subcellular location

Cytoplasm By similarity HAMAP MF_00488.

Sequence similarities

Belongs to the LDH/MDH superfamily. LDH family.
